Barn roof replacement services involve removing an existing roof structure and installing a new one to ensure the building remains protected from the elements. This process typically includes inspecting the current roof for damage, tearing off old shingles, tiles, or other roofing materials, and then installing new materials that suit the property's needs. Professional contractors will also check the underlying structure for any issues and make necessary repairs before laying down the new roof. The goal is to provide a durable, weather-resistant surface that enhances the property's overall integrity and appearance.
This service helps resolve a variety of common problems that can develop over time. Signs that a roof may need replacing include extensive shingle or tile damage, persistent leaks, visible sagging, or widespread wear and tear. A deteriorating roof can lead to water intrusion, mold growth, and structural damage if not addressed promptly. Replacing the roof can prevent further deterioration and costly repairs, while also improving energy efficiency by ensuring the home is properly insulated and sealed against drafts.

The overview below groups typical Barn Roof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Atoka, TN.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- For minor barn roof repairs like patching leaks or replacing a few shingles, local contractors often charge between $250 and $600. These jobs are common and typically fall within the lower to mid-range cost band.
Partial Replacement - Replacing sections of a barn roof or upgrading roofing materials usually costs between $1,000 and $3,000, depending on the size and materials used. Many projects in this category stay within this middle range.
Full Roof Replacement - A complete barn roof replacement can range from $4,000 to $8,000 or more for larger, more complex projects. Fewer projects reach into the highest tiers, which are reserved for extensive or custom work.
Complex or Custom Projects - Larger, detailed, or custom barn roof replacements can exceed $10,000 in some cases, particularly for historic structures or specialized materials. Such projects are less common but may be necessary for unique or high-end need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are signs that a barn roof needs replacement? Visible damage such as sagging, missing shingles, or extensive leaks can indicate that a roof requires replacement. A professional inspection can help identify underlying issues that may not be immediately apparent.
How do local contractors handle barn roof replacements? Local service providers typically assess the condition of the roof, recommend suitable materials, and perform the replacement with attention to the barn’s structure and specific needs.
What materials are commonly used for barn roof replacements? Common options include metal roofing, asphalt shingles, and wood shakes, chosen based on durability, style, and suitability for agricultural buildings.
Can barn roof replacement improve the durability of the structure? Yes, a properly installed new roof can enhance the barn’s resistance to weather elements and extend its lifespan, providing better protection for stored items and livestock.
